It is with great sorrow we announce the passing of our beloved Alex. Alex Scott McAmis passed away unexpectedly on July 21st, 2022 at the age of 25. Our family is devastated and shocked by his loss.

Alex was born on November 25th, 1996 in Knoxville, TN.

He is survived by his mother, Donna Day McAmis; father, Greg McAmis; brothers, Tyler and Dylan McAmis; aunt, Kim Day George; uncles and aunts, Brad and Brandy Day, Mark and Suzy McAmis; cousins, Courtney McAmis Beaty and Corey McAmis, Jackson Day and Ethan Bolling; numerous extended family of aunts, uncles and cousins. Alex had a multitude of deeply loved friends and touched the lives of so many people. Alex was loved immensely by so many.

Alex is preceded in death by grandparents, Jack and Bobbie Day, Ed and Bea McAmis; beloved uncle, Bill George.

Alex connected with nature and animals at a young age. Animals were naturally drawn to his tender loving heart. Alex was happiest while being surrounded by nature, camping, hiking and spending time in his hammock. He was an aspiring author, passion driven by Eastern Literature. He loved Naruto, Pokémon and playing video games. Music was very important to him as an extension of himself and life.

The family asks that you spend time with your children, take a walk amongst nature with your loved ones and celebrate enduring friendship, lifelong and beyond. This is what Alex would wish.

The Celebration of Life will be held at Click Funeral Home, located at 9020 Middlebrook Pike Knoxville, TN 37923 on Saturday, August 6th from 11 to 12, followed by a service at 12 noon.
